Odisha department estimates Rs 524 cr damage by Fani

Bhubaneswar: Cyclone Fani that hit the Odisha coast on May 3 damaged Rs 524 crore worth of assets, according to the Housing and Urban Development Department assessment.

Housing and Urban Development Secretary G. Mathivathanan on Tuesday said Rs 524 crore infrastructure was damaged by the cyclone in 53 urban local bodies in 14 districts.

According to him, 291 km of the drainage system, 750 km of roads and 26,821 street light points were affected. Parks, public and community toilets were also damaged. Around 5,000 workers and 600 supervisors were engaged in sanitation work in the urban areas.

Information and Public Relations Secretary Sanjay Kumar Singh said the Skill Development and Technical Education Department assessed Rs 30.50 crore damage to engineering colleges, ITIs and skill development centres.

On relief distribution, he said of the 17.92 lakh identified eligible beneficiaries, 16.10 lakh have received cash, announced by the state government. Similarly, 15.44 lakh people received rice and 4.14 lakh of the 7.53 lakh either polythene sheets or cash in lieu of it.

Fani impact: Power links yet to be restored in Puri

Even after 11 days of cyclone Fani, the Puri district in Odisha is yet to get power connectivity. The cyclone that hit the coast on May 3 damaged the basic infrastructures like electricity, telecom and water.

While the state government claimed to have restored about 93 per cent piped water supply in rural areas of the district, the people are anxiously waiting for the revival of power supply.

"Restoring power connection in Puri is a big challenge for us due to large-scale damage to the infrastructure. But we will start supplying power in Puri and Konark towns from May 15," said Information and Public Relations Secretary Sanjay Kumar Singh.

He said 75 towers of 220 kV and 25 towers of 132 kV were damaged by the cyclone.

Apart from Odisha, skilled workers from other states, including West Bengal, Bihar, Telangana and Kerala, have been engaged to restore power supply in the district.

The telecom service is also in poor shape and the service providers have restored only 42 per cent of operations in the district.

Airtel had positioned six cells on wheels, while Reliance Jio has set up three and Vodafone-Idea one in Puri, Singh said. Out of 41 telephone exchanges of the BSNL, 29 are functional in the district, he added.
